Chennai, Tamil Nadu: In a major boost to public safety services, appointment orders were issued to 750 newly selected candidates in the Police and Fire Services at a function organized by the Police Department at the Anna Centenary Library Auditorium, Kotturpuram, on Tuesday.
The appointment orders were presented by the Honourable Chief Minister of Tamil Nadu, Thiru M.K. Stalin, to candidates selected through the Tamil Nadu Uniformed Services Recruitment Board (TNUSRB). Among them, 621 were appointed as Sub-Inspectors of Police, while 129 were appointed as Fire Service Station Officers.
After distributing the appointment orders, the Chief Minister interacted with the newly recruited personnel and posed for a group photograph, marking a memorable moment for the candidates and their families.
